Here's a Skyscrapers I created using only one type of clue. Using (N- 2) allows for a good balance between being able to get away with a fairly small number of clues and each clue on its own not giving too much away.
Rules
Place a number from 1 to 7 into each cell of the grid so that every row and column contains each number exactly once. Each number inside the grid represents a building of that height, and clues outside the grid indicate how many buildings can be seen when looking along the corresponding row or column from the position of the clue. Higher buildings block the view of smaller buildings behind them.
